The teams are vying for a stoater of a prize:
Cameron's quaich. But they'll have to work hard to get it! In order to
win their heats, sides are required to demonstrate a broad understanding
of the Scots language over five rounds: Let's Get Yokit; Diction or Fiction;
the Mystery Themed Round; Where am I? and Dialect-able.
It's not just about local words and phrases
- team members may have a thorough understanding of their own region's
dialect but what about other areas of the country? Most of us would recognise
a Glasgow voice but would you know a Wigtown accent? And, which team will
reveal themselves to be the country's top culture vultures? Their knowledge
of Scotland's artistic heritage will also be put to the test.
Join Cameron each week to discover which teams are heid bummers and which
teams are just plain glaikit.
